Explorers Summer Day Camp
Huntington Explorers is a summer day camp in July and August with new and exciting classes each year geared for children ages 5-12. The classes celebrate the wonders of The Huntington through garden explorations, hands-on activities, gallery investigations and educational fun.
Mark your calendars with these important 2011 dates:
March 2011: New class descriptions and registration forms will be available online.
April 2011: Processing of registration forms begins. Classes are filled lottery-style until all spaces are assigned. Confirmations are sent by mail.
The Huntington Explorers summer day camp is a three week program for children ages 5–12. Sign up for one week, two weeks, or all three. Half days (one class, morning or afternoon): Members: $155/week. Non-Members: $170/week. Full days (two classes, with supervised lunch): Members: $290/week. Non-Members: $320/week.

Kids can explore the stories and customs of Japan in this cooking workshop led by chef Maite Gomez-Réjon. Following a visit to the Japanese Garden, the class will prepare and enjoy a traditional Japanese meal, complete with tea. Ages 7–12. Fee includes one accompanying adult. Members: $55. Non-Members: $65. Registration: 626-405-2128.

Strike a pose like a garden statue and breathe deeply like a flower in this three-session class presented by Mini Yogis Yoga for Kids, with instructor Shana Hope Urban. It’s fun for all ages, and healthy exercise, too! Ages 5 and up. Fee includes one accompanying adult. (Please bring yoga mats.) Members: $50. Non-Members: $60. Registration: (626) 405-2128.
